This problem appeared, when I tried to export all our solved bugs into a csv. The date is sometimes nonsensical (like 2025-36-20) and also not consistent in the format.

The screenshot is from the "old" issues search, the problem appeared in the export of the new issues search first, so it seems not related to that.

I tried to change language settings and the format of dates in the advanced settings of jiras system settings, but this did not seem to have any effect.

I found the problem, there were minutes set instead of months. I did not remember to have changed that, but apparently I did, embarrassing.
